CONCERTOS FOR THE YOUNG Featuring: Hungarian Symphony Orchestra Conductor: András Ligeti Programme host: Gábor Iván Purcell: Abdelazar – suite Britten: Variations and Fugue on a Theme of Purcell A few decades ago, Leonard Bernstein’s series “Young People’s Concerts” could be seen on television. In these concerts Bernstein conducted and would give a witty and interesting talk before each work. He convinced thousands that serious music is not frighteningly “serious”, and that enjoyme...nt does not demand specialist knowledge, just a degree of attention. The reward for this effort was limitless joy. The Palace of Arts has launched this now traditional series with a similar ambition and scope. It is hard to explain why England failed to produce any truly important composers in the 18th and 19th centuries. One of the great 17th century world figures of the early Baroque was Henry Purcell and the next major English composer, Benjamin Britten was not born until the 20th century, who had great respect for the art of his ancestor. In 1945, the British Education Ministry commissioned Britten to write music for an educational film which aimed to teach youngsters about the instruments of the symphony orchestra. The music written for the project later became a much loved concert piece, known officially as Variations and Fugue on a Theme of Purcell but is generally known by its subtitle The Young Person's Guide to the Orchestra.
